Craigslist killer Phillip Markoff found dead in his Boston cell after suspected suicide
August 16th, 2010 - 6:06 am ICT by BNO NewsBOSTON (BNO NEWS) – A former U.S. medical student that allegedly murdered a masseuse he met through Craigslist, stylized the ‘Craigslist killer’, has been found dead in his cell on Sunday after an apparent suicide, BBC reports.
Phillip Markoff, 24, pleaded not guilty to the shooting in April 2009 of Julissa Brisman, 26, whom he propositioned and met through Craigslist’s erotic services section. He’s also facing charges of armed robbery and kidnapping. Markoff was expected to attend trial next March where he would’ve been charged with the murder of Brisman and the armed robbery of a woman from Las Vegas. He’s also accused of assaulting a stripper in Rhode Island later that same week.
Prosecutors say that Markoff, former medical student attending Boston University, met all three women through Craigslist. His body was found lifeless inside his cell at Nashua St. Jail in Boston at 10:17 a.m. local time.
Police are saying that it’s apparent that he took his own life, but there will be a thorough investigation to determine the facts and circumstances regarding his death. Markoff was engaged to be married when he was arrested, though his fiancée broke off the engagement soon after. Saturday would have been the first anniversary of his wedding.
As a result of Brisman’s murder, there has been a campaign against Craigslist by some police officials, saying that the site promotes prostitution. Since then, the site has removed its ‘erotic services’ section and replaced it with listings for ‘legal adult service providers’.
